Marksman: more dmg skills,hide, sniper,play alone,pwn.

Engineer: a mix of marksman and summoner. you summon drones to fightfor you. they can lure mobs, stun,paralize,heal,etc. also have a nice punch,but less hardcore than Marksmans.
